The market continues to remain positive with no lack of enquiries from buyers. However, values need to be accurate as there is no evidence of buyers willing to 'overpay' for the property of their choice.
More interest from buyers who are either in or have been considering the rental market demonstrates the underlying strength of the residential sales market.
Although values have recovered during the first three to four months of the year we believe that they will remain broadly flat for the rest of the year.
There are always exceptions particulary where a property is offered in excellent condition and occupies a good location.
The supply of property coming to the market is, in my opinion, not that different from last year. The difference is that property is selling resulting in lower stock levels for agents.
